Thursday’s Starting Pitcher Rankings

Carlos Rodon (SP – NYY) vs. CWS

Carlos Rodon is rolling. According to FanGraphs, Rodon has tallied the following statistics in his previous five starts spanning 31 innings.

  • 2.03 ERA
  • 2.67 xERA
  • 3.53 xFIP
  • 3.79 SIERA
  • 1.00 WHIP
  • Three wins
  • Five quality starts
  • 12.6 SwStr%
  • 27.7 CSW%
  • 104 stuff+
  • 100 location+
  • 102 pitching+

Rodon has a favorable matchup and incredible betting info tonight.

The White Sox are tied for 18th in wRC+ (93) with a 23.0 K% versus lefties and 25th in wRC+ (91) with a 23.7 K% on the road in 2025. Chicago was also 25th in wRC+ (86) with a 24.1 K% in the previous 30 days. As a result, the Bronx Bombers are listed as massive -310 favorites, and the game’s total is 8.5 runs.

Parker Messick (SP – CLE) vs. DET

Parker Messick isn’t hitting a rookie wall. Instead, he’s cruising. In the lefty rookie’s previous five starts spanning 28 innings, Messick has had the following statistics.

  • 2.25 ERA
  • 2.35 xERA
  • 3.27 xFIP
  • 3.52 SIERA
  • 1.32 WHIP
  • Three wins
  • Three quality starts
  • 3.4 BB%
  • 21.6 K%
  • 11.7 SwStr%
  • 31.6 CSW%
  • 95 stuff+
  • 111 location+
  • 107 pitching+

Messick’s matchup is mixed.

The Tigers are second in wRC+ (115) with a 21.9 K% versus lefties this year. However, they’re also tied for 20th in wRC+ (94) with a 24.0 K% on the road this year, and Detroit was 24th in wRC+ (87) with a 25.8 K% in the previous 30 days. Two out of three applicable splits are optimal, and as Meatloaf once sang, two out of three ain’t bad.

Michael Lorenzen (SP – KC) at LAA

Michael Lorenzen is strictly a matchup-driven SP2 in GPPs, with a bargain salary. The Angels are 26th in wRC+ (92) with a 27.1 K% versus righties and tied for 21st in wRC+ (92) with a 26.8 K% at home this season. They are also 29th in wRC+ (76) with a 31.9 K% in the previous 30 days.

Lorenzen’s full-season and recent stats are dreadful. Nevertheless, Lorenzen has nine quality starts in 26 appearances (25 starts), and he’s struck out at least five batters in 13 starts. So, Lorenzen has some modest upside in him. Finally, the Royals are listed at -110, and the game’s total is 9.0 runs. Thus, it’s essentially a pick ’em, and the game’s total tilts toward hitter-friendly, but it’s not terrifying.

Suggested Lineup Stacks

The Mariners have a Charmin-soft matchup tonight. Bradley Blalock isn’t just a victim of pitching his home games at Coors Field. Instead, Blalock has a putrid 5.59 ERA, 5.45 xFIP, 1.54 WHIP, 11.2 BB% and 15.5 K% in 46.2 innings on the road since last season. Blalock also coughed up an eye-popping 1.93 HR/9 in those innings on the road. As a bonus, Colorado’s relievers have the second-highest ERA this season.

Roster Resource projects Keider Montero to start for the Tigers tonight. Montero has a 4.69 ERA, 4.31 xFIP and 1.42 WHIP in 71 innings on the road since last season. The 25-year-old hurler also has a 4.48 ERA, 4.73 xERA, 4.60 xFIP, 4.62 SIERA and 1.40 WHIP in 19 appearances (11 starts) this year. Cleveland’s switch-hitters and lefties are the most appealing stacking options against Montero, as the right-handed pitcher has coughed up a .391 wOBA to 177 left-handed batters this year.

Thursday’s Top 3 Underdog Player Props

Check out our best picks on the MLB Underdog Cheat Sheet

Jose Ramirez (3B, DH – CLE): 8.5 Fantasy Points – Higher

Jose Ramirez has tallied a .348 OBP, .213 ISO, .350 wOBA and 128 wRC+ against righties since 2023. He’s also in good form. In Ramirez’s previous 109 plate appearances, he’s hit four homers with 20 runs, 14 RBIs, four stolen bases, a .358 OBP, .221 ISO, .358 wOBA, .360 xwOBA and 132 wRC+.

Steven Kwan (OF – CLE): 7.5 Fantasy Points – Higher

Steven Kwan has recorded a .351 OBP, .128 ISO, .333 wOBA and 115 wRC+ against righties since 2023. Cleveland’s leadoff hitter has hit one homer with 16 runs, 15 RBIs, seven stolen bases, a .366 OBP, .090 ISO, .334 wOBA, .349 xwOBA and 115 wRC+ in his previous 124 plate appearances.

Julio Rodriguez (OF – SEA): 9.5 Fantasy Points – Higher

In addition to J-Rod’s big second half, which I highlighted above, he has a track record of crushing righties. Rodriguez has amassed a .328 OBP, .183 ISO, .337 wOBA and 124 wRC+ against righties since 2023.
